Output 3d52b26eb160f26bb08c352592867e2ce83da2b621899d15acd941fc919a13e9:30

value
483905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 889a2a7f5ac9494087ba4fdfe2edd7f5f718e84d OP_EQUAL
address
3E9JWGsscCMsuFypRjfFTAnNoyYTXKZeqa
transaction
3d52b26eb160f26bb08c352592867e2ce83da2b621899d15acd941fc919a13e9
spent
true